Let’s Make it Together

Prep Your Ingredients: Start by chopping your veggies—garlic, onions, carrots, and celery—into small pieces. This helps them cook evenly while infusing their flavors into the soup.

Sauté the Aromatics: In a large pot over medium heat, add some olive oil and sauté onions and garlic until they become fragrant and translucent, about 3-4 minutes. This step is crucial; it sets up the flavor base!

Add Chicken and Veggies: Toss in those chicken breasts along with chopped carrots and celery. Stir everything together so that each ingredient gets coated in that lovely garlic-onion mixture.

Pour in the Broth: Carefully add your chicken broth to the pot. Bring everything to a gentle simmer while scraping up any browned bits stuck to the bottom of the pot—those are flavor gold!

Simmer Until Cooked Through: Let it all simmer together between 20-25 minutes until the chicken is cooked through. You’ll know it’s ready when your kitchen smells irresistible!

Finish with Creaminess!: Remove the chicken from the pot; shred it with two forks before returning it to its creamy bath. Stir in heavy cream and season with salt, pepper, thyme, and parsley. Voilà! You have creamy chicken soup!

Storing & Reheating

Store leftover soup in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. Reheat gently on the stove to preserve creaminess.

FAQ

Can I use rotisserie chicken for this creamy chicken soup?

Yes, rotisserie chicken makes it quick and adds extra flavor to your soup.

What vegetables work best in creamy chicken soup?

Carrots, celery, and peas are classic choices that add color and texture.

How can I make this creamy chicken soup healthier?

Consider using low-fat milk or yogurt instead of heavy cream for a lighter version.

Creamy Chicken Soup

Ingredients

Scale
  • 3 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 1 lb)
  • 3 cloves fresh garlic, minced
  • 2 medium onions, diced
  • 2 cups carrots, chopped
  • 2 cups celery, chopped
  • 6 cups low-sodium chicken broth
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1 tsp dried thyme
  • 1 tbsp fresh parsley, chopped

Instructions

  1. Chop garlic, onions, carrots, and celery into small pieces.
  2. In a large pot over medium heat, sauté onions and garlic in olive oil until fragrant (3-4 minutes).
  3. Add chicken breasts, carrots, and celery; stir to coat with aromatics.
  4. Pour in chicken broth; bring to a gentle simmer while scraping any browned bits from the pot.
  5. Simmer for 20-25 minutes until chicken is fully cooked.
  6. Remove chicken; shred it and return it to the pot. Stir in heavy cream and season with salt, pepper, thyme, and parsley.
